Converted functions with restrictions on operators like +, -, *, or /. This challenged me to convert binary numbers to decimal numbers using different strategies. Including bitwise shifting, &&’ ing offset bits with numbers, and ~ bits.
- Master bitwise operations (~, &, |, ^, <<, >>) to manipulate data at the bit level.
- Develop efficient solutions within strict constraints (limited operations and no conditionals or loops).
- Learn to handle floating-point numbers through bitwise manipulation without using floating-point types or operations.
- Strengthen debugging and testing skills using automated tools like btest and dlc for verification and optimization.
